Output e66debb30d828f7f07fe84970f9c037ffc2ce263395f1a95078ec573aaa9427a:33

value
14585
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 37564bc644b33d34686b7a2f2e0ad78342f440110982a8f89ab4da4fa7ce8137
address
bc1pxatyh3jykv7ng6rt0ghjuzkhsdp0gsq3pxp237y6kndylf7wsyms2h9t4u
transaction
e66debb30d828f7f07fe84970f9c037ffc2ce263395f1a95078ec573aaa9427a
spent
true